Dan Walker flashes smile as he steps out for first time since horror road accident

Broadcaster Dan Walker has made his first public appearance since recovering from his horror road accident, where he was knocked off his bike by a passing car.

Sharing the news of his crash earlier this year, the former BBC Breakfast presenter, 45, shared a shocking picture of his injured and bloodied face while in the back of the accident.

Following the scary incident, he revealed that his helmet saved his life, and encouraged other cyclists to always wear one, writing: "The helmet I was wearing saved my life today so – if you’re on a bike – get one on your head."

Having since recovered from his injuries Dan headed on a night out in Mayfair earlier this week as he hosted the Royal Television Society awards ceremony at the Hilton Hotel.

Dan smiled for cameras as he left the hotel at 1:15 am before heading to the Wyld Nightclub next door with two pals.

Dress for the occasion the broadcaster looked dapper as he sported a sparkling blue suit, white shirt and black bow tie.

During the award's ceremony Dan sparked a continuation of his feud with controversial broadcaster Piers Morgan, after he cracked a joke poking fun at Piers, 57.

Dan made a dig at Piers over his 2021 departure from Good Morning Britain, which happened after he stormed off set when he was grilled about his views on Meghan Markle.

Joking about being dosed up on painkillers, Walker said that he’d “lost all my inhibitions”, adding: “To give you an idea of my mental state, let me put it this way: if a weather presenter were to question me in any way, shape, or form, I’m liable to storm off stage in an enormous huff.

“I might even go as far as to start a new TV channel based entirely on my ego, which no-one will watch,” he continued.

But the gag did not go down well with Piers, who in retaliation took to Twitter on Thursday night to accuse Dan of "milking" his accident.

Piers wrote on Twitter: "If I were Dan Walker, and I’d been kicked off Match of the Day & BBC Breakfast, then washed up on Channel 5 daytime, and only got press these days by falling off a bike, getting a few grazes, and milking it like I’d survived a terror attack, I’d be this bitter too."

The tweet attracted a lot of backlash online, with Piers being accused of "one of the worst takes in history".

On Thursday night, Dan responded: "What a laugh. Interesting idea of taking a lesson on bitterness from a fella who has written article after article attacking a woman who had one drink with him & thought he was a numptie."

He then added a comment about the awards ceremony, saying: "We missed you last night. You should have come," adding a red heart emoji.
